Comprehending the Odds: The Mathematics of the Drop

Before diving into case openings, it is crucial to understand the exact probabilities included. Valve openly divulges the drop rates for products acquired through weapon cases. While the visual spectacle of the live roulette wheel makes it seem like ability or timing is included, the outcome is predetermined the exact millisecond the case is acquired and opened on the server.

Product GradeColor ClassificationDrop Probability
Mil-Spec (Consumer/Base)Blue~ 79.92%
RestrictedPurple~ 15.98%
ClassifiedPink~ 3.20%
CovertRed~ 0.64%
Special Rare ItemGold (Knives/Gloves)~ 0.26%

As the table illustrates, get more info players have approximately a 1 in 385 opportunity (or 0.26%) of unpacking a knife or pair of gloves. In addition, even if a player strikes that 0.26% possibility, they are still subject to sub-probabilities relating to the particular knife model, skin pattern, and the presence of a StatTrak â„¢ counter.


The Anatomy of a Case Opening Session

For those who choose to experience the adventure firsthand, the process requires a couple of specific steps within the video game client:

  1. Acquire a Case: Cases drop naturally by playing on authorities or community servers, or they can be bought instantly from the Steam Community Market.
  2. Acquire a Key: Keys must be acquired directly from the in-game store for a flat rate (normally ₤ 2.50 GBP). They can not be traded immediately after purchase.
  3. The Unboxing Sequence: Clicking "Open Case" starts the randomized scroll.
  4. The Reveal: The audio-visual design is crafted to develop maximum suspense, decreasing to a crawl in between two products-- often teasing an uncommon item before landing on a typical blue or purple skin.

Popular Knife Types in Counter-Strike

For many years, Valve has presented numerous knife households, ranging from timeless designs presented in the early days of CS: GO to contemporary marvels in Counter-Strike 2.

  • The Classics: Karambit, M9 Bayonet, Butterfly Knife, and Bayonet. These remain the most popular and pricey skins in the game.
  • The Military Styles: Huntsman Knife, Flip Knife, Gut Knife, and Falchion Knife. These use distinct animations at an usually lower cost point.
  • The Modern Additions: Talon Knife, Stiletto, Navaja, Ursus, and Skeleton Knives, which presented fresh inspection animations and sound styles.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. Are knife drop rates various in Counter-Strike 2 compared to CS: GO?

No. The hidden drop rates and mathematical probabilities for unboxing knives remain similar in Counter-Strike 2. Nevertheless, the visual fidelity, lighting, and physics of the knives have been greatly enhanced on the Source 2 engine.

2. Can you increase your opportunities of getting a knife?

No. The odds are hardcoded into the game's facilities. Superstitions relating to opening cases at specific times of day, utilizing particular assessment methods, or skipping animations have no result on the result.

3. What is the most expensive knife ever unboxed?

While precise deal histories are often private, historic sales of uncommon factory-new StatTrak Karambit Crimson Webs and Blue Gem Karambits (Case Hardened) have actually reached hundreds of thousands of dollars on third-party trading websites.

4. Do I require a key to open every case?

Yes. Every standard weapon case in Counter-Strike requires a matching crucial bought from the in-game store to unlock.

5. Can I get prohibited for offering my unboxed knife on third-party websites?

Valve's official stance dissuades external cash-out websites, and making use of unapproved trading bots can carry risks. However, trading within the bounds of the Steam Community Market is completely safe and formally supported.
